The Old Workshop is a beautifully restored stone barn conversion in Boughton-under-Blean, Kent. Original exposed beams and vaulted ceilings create an authentic barn atmosphere. The private hot tub sits ready for evening soaks under the stars.
This rural retreat sits in peaceful Kent countryside. Fields stretch out beyond the barn. You'll hear birdsong instead of traffic noise. The surrounding woodland offers quiet walks right from your door.
Inside you'll find two bedrooms sleeping four guests comfortably. The main bedroom features the original timber frame. A modern bathroom serves both rooms. The open-plan living space combines kitchen and lounge areas with those striking overhead beams on full display.
Canterbury Cathedral stands just 6 miles away (15 minutes by car). Leeds Castle makes a brilliant day out at 11 miles (20 minutes). Whitstable's famous oyster restaurants and beach sit 8 miles distant (18 minutes). Blean Woods Nature Reserve offers ancient woodland trails 2 miles away (6 minutes).

Find your way to your perfect countryside retreat
To reach The Old Workshop by car, take the M2 to junction 7 and follow the A2 towards Canterbury. Turn onto the A299 at Brenley Corner and exit at Boughton-under-Blean. Off-road parking is available at the barn.
For those travelling by rail, the nearest station is Faversham, approximately 5 miles away. From there, a short taxi ride brings you to this peaceful Kent barn conversion.
